欢迎您访问我爱IT技术网,今天小编为你分享的javascript教程:【js的alert样式如何更改如背景颜色】,下面是详细的讲解!
js的alert样式如何更改如背景颜色
window.alert=function(str)
{
var shield=document.createElement("DIV");
shield.id="shield";
shield.style.position="absolute";
shield.style.left="0px";
shield.style.top="0px";
shield.style.width="100%";
shield.style.height=document.body.scrollHeight+"px";
//弹出对话框时的背景颜色
shield.style.background="#fff";
shield.style.textAlign="center";
shield.style.zIndex="25";
//背景透明 IE有效
//shield.style.filter="alpha(opacity=0)";
var alertFram=document.createElement("DIV");
alertFram.id="alertFram";
alertFram.style.position="absolute";
alertFram.style.left="50%";
alertFram.style.top="50%";
alertFram.style.marginLeft="-225px";
alertFram.style.marginTop="-75px";
alertFram.style.width="450px";
alertFram.style.height="150px";
alertFram.style.background="#ff0000";
alertFram.style.textAlign="center";
alertFram.style.lineHeight="150px";
alertFram.style.zIndex="300";
strHtml="<ul style=\"list-style:none;margin:0px;padding:0px;width:100%\">\n";
strHtml +=" <li style=\"background:#DD828D;text-align:left;padding-left:20px;font-size:14px;font-weight:bold;height:25px;line-height:25px;border:1px solid #F9CADE;\">[自定义提示]</li>\n";
strHtml +=" <li style=\"background:#fff;text-align:center;font-size:12px;height:120px;line-height:120px;border-left:1px solid #F9CADE;border-right:1px solid #F9CADE;\">"+str+"</li>\n";
strHtml +=" <li style=\"background:#FDEEF4;text-align:center;font-weight:bold;height:25px;line-height:25px; border:1px solid #F9CADE;\"><input type=\"button\" value=\"确 定\" onclick=\"doOk()\" /></li>\n";
strHtml +="</ul>\n";
alertFram.innerHTML=strHtml;
document.body.appendChild(alertFram);
document.body.appendChild(shield);
var ad=setInterval("doAlpha()",5);
this.doOk=function(){
alertFram.style.display="none";
shield.style.display="none";
}
alertFram.focus();
document.body.onselectstart=function(){return false;};
}
关于js的alert样式如何更改如背景颜色的用户互动如下:
相关问题:求神帮帮我JS里的ALERT提示信息样式怎么修改?有代...
答: - http://www.never-online.net // ALERTblog.never-online.net - O K - >>详细
相关问题:JS alert怎么控制样式
答:目前主流浏览器 都不能控制 基本都是根据浏览器设计时确定的 无法更改 >>详细
相关问题:JS怎么改变背景颜色
答:JS改变背景颜色,第一先找到对象,然后在改变对象的背景颜色,给对象一个ID,或NAME值 var obj = document.getElementById('对象ID');obj.style.backgroundColor = "这是需要改变的背景颜色值"; >>详细
- 【firefox】firefox浏览器不支持innerText的解决
- 【Extjs】Extjs学习过程中新手容易碰到的低级错误
- 【clearInterval】js clearInterval()方法的定义
- 【dom】javascript dom追加内容实现示例-追加内容
- 【checkbox】让checkbox不选中即将选中的checkbox
- 【Array】js中更短的 Array 类型转换-类型转换
- 【append】append和appendTo的区别以及appendChil
- 【ExtJs】ExtJs 表单提交登陆实现代码-表单提交-
- 【ajax清除浏览器缓存】Ajax清除浏览器js、css、
- 【addClass】javascript自定义的addClass()方法
- 评论列表(网友评论仅供网友表达个人看法,并不表明本站同意其观点或证实其描述)
-
